SSDI stands for Social Security Disability Insurance, a federal program that pays benefits to you and certain family members if you are 'insured' through your work history. You need this if you have a medical condition that prevents you from working for at least a year. The process involves proving your disability through medical evidence. It is a vital safety net for those who have paid into the system and can no longer earn a living.
